What measure counts the number of times a target behavior occurs?

Explanation:
Counting how often a target behavior occurs is frequency. It records every instance within a set observation period, giving a total count of occurrences. For example, if a student shouts out 8 times during a 15-minute session, the frequency is 8. This is different from latency, which measures the time from a cue to the start of the behavior; duration, which measures how long each occurrence lasts; and permanent product recording, which looks at tangible outcomes left by the behavior. Frequency directly answers “how many times did the behavior occur?”
